The Age's Peter Ryan jumps on The Things About Football to talk through the niches of footy with Harper Pestinger and Hamish O'Brien.

Before that though, the tribunal:

0:18 - Can the 52-game "milestone" be celebrated on a banner?

2:02 - Shameful in-ad footy language misuse ft. Shaquille O'Neal

Then the main event: Peter's niche footballing loves and hates:

4:24 - The smell and feel of a new Sherrin

9:43 - Ear-wormy footy ads and openers

15:07 - Midday on a Saturday: prime footy talkback time

24:22 - Twitter firestorms

35:31 - Score review

41:58 - Clubs' use of "ruthless" to cover their inept arses
